1. **State the problem:** We want to find the probability of drawing three red marbles in a row from the bag described. 2. **Count total marbles:** The bag has 4 rows and 4 columns, so total marbles = $4 \times 4 = 16$. 3. **Count red marbles:** From the description: - Row 3 has 1 red marble. - Row 4 has 1 red marble. Total red marbles = 2. 4. **Probability formula:** When drawing without replacement, the probability of drawing 3 red marbles in a row is: $$P(\text{3 Red}) = \frac{\text{#Red}_1}{\text{Total}_1} \times \frac{\text{#Red}_2}{\text{Total}_2} \times \frac{\text{#Red}_3}{\text{Total}_3}$$ where $\text{#Red}_i$ and $\text{Total}_i$ are the number of red marbles and total marbles remaining at draw $i$. 5. **Evaluate:** Since there are only 2 red marbles, drawing 3 red marbles is impossible. 6. **Conclusion:** $$P(\text{3 Red}) = 0.000$$ The probability of drawing three red marbles in a row is zero because there are only two red marbles in the bag.
